Rumor: Detective Pikachu Film Is Getting A Sequel

It looks like Warner Bros. and Legendary Pictures might be banking big-time on the success of the Detective Pikachu film.

According to The Hollywood Reporter, a sequel to the movie (launching 10 May 2019) is apparently in the works, already. Of course, we don’t know any plot or story details as of the time of writing.

The only detail supposedly leaked was that writer Oren Uziel will be penning the rumored sequel’s script. Uziel’s pedigree so far is pretty varied, having worked on the upcoming Sonic the Hedgehog film, Men in Black International, 22 Jump Street, and The Cloverfield Paradox.

As with all rumors, we advise our readers to take these details with a grain of salt. Given how volatile the movie industry can get, it’s hard to tell if such plans (even if real) will become a reality.
